Introducción

The Docooler Voice Recorder (Model: RRB2814075437082JQ) is a compact and versatile audio recording device designed for clear and reliable sound capture. Featuring a powerful three-microphone system and an 8GB internal memory, it supports voice-activated recording and offers up to 704 hours of recording capacity. Its durable metal housing and user-friendly LCD display make it suitable for various recording needs, from lectures and meetings to personal notes.

This manual provides detailed instructions on the operation, maintenance, and troubleshooting of your Docooler Voice Recorder to ensure optimal performance and longevity.

Configuración

1. Carga del dispositivo

Before first use, fully charge the voice recorder. The device comes with a durable rechargeable battery.

  1. Connect the small end of the USB charging cable to the USB port on the side of the recorder.
  2. Conecte el extremo más grande del cable USB a un adaptador de corriente USB (no incluido) o al puerto USB de una computadora.
  3. The indication light on the device will illuminate to show it is charging.
  4. Once fully charged, the indication light may change color or turn off. Disconnect the device from the power source.
  5. The device can also record while charging.

2. Encendido / apagado

  • Para encender el dispositivo, deslice el ENCENDIDO/APAGADO switch to the ON position. The LCD display will light up.
  • Para apagar el dispositivo, deslice el ENCENDIDO/APAGADO switch to the OFF position. The device will power down.

Instrucciones de funcionamiento

1. Grabación de audio

The Docooler Voice Recorder supports both continuous and voice-activated recording.

Grabación continua:

  1. Asegúrese de que el dispositivo esté encendido.
  2. Deslice el RECORD & SAVE switch upwards to the RECORD position.
  3. The device will begin recording, and the recording indicator on the LCD display will activate.
  4. Para detener la grabación y guardar la file, deslice el RECORD & SAVE switch downwards to the SAVE position. The file se guardará automáticamente.

Grabación activada por voz (VOR):

This feature allows the recorder to start recording automatically when sound is detected and pause when silence occurs, saving memory and battery life.

  1. Encienda el dispositivo.
  2. Presione el MENÚ button to access the settings.
  3. Navegue por el menú usando el Anterior y Próximo buttons to find the "VOR" or "Voice Activated" setting.
  4. Select "ON" to enable Voice Activated Recording. You may also be able to adjust sensitivity levels.
  5. Exit the menu. When sound is detected, the recorder will automatically begin recording.
  6. To stop VOR, slide the RECORD & SAVE switch downwards to the SAVE position.

2. Reproducción de grabaciones

  1. Asegúrese de que el dispositivo esté encendido.
  2. Presione el Reproducir/Pausa para ingresar al modo de reproducción.
  3. Utilice el Anterior y Próximo Botones para navegar a través de sus grabaciones files.
  4. Presione el Reproducir/Pausa button again to start or pause playback of the selected file.
  5. Ajuste el volumen con el VOL+ y vol- botones.
  6. To listen privately, connect earphones to the Toma de auriculares.

3. Función de repetición AB

The A-B Repeat function allows you to repeatedly play a specific segment of an audio file.

Docooler Voice Recorder next to a laptop, illustrating the A-B Repeat function.

Figure 4: A-B Repeat Function in Use

  1. Durante la reproducción, presione el botón A-B Repeating button once to set point A (start of the segment).
  2. Presione el A-B Repeating button a second time to set point B (end of the segment).
  3. The device will now continuously loop playback between point A and point B.
  4. Presione el A-B Repeating button a third time to exit the A-B repeat mode.

4. Transferencia Files a una computadora

You can easily transfer recorded audio files to your computer for storage, editing, or sharing.

  1. Ensure the voice recorder is powered on.
  2. Connect the voice recorder to your computer using the USB cable.
  3. The computer should recognize the device as a removable disk or mass storage device.
  4. Open the recognized drive on your computer. Your recorded files (typically WAV or MP3 format) will be located in a designated folder (e.g., "RECORD" or "VOICE").
  5. Drag and drop or copy and paste the files a la ubicación deseada en la computadora.
  6. Una vez file Una vez completada la transferencia, expulse de forma segura el dispositivo de su computadora antes de desconectar el cable USB.

Presupuesto

CaracterísticaDetalle
ModeloVR001 / RRB2814075437082JQ
Dimensiones3.85 x 1.45 x 0.5 pulgadas (aprox. 9.78 x 3.68 x 1.27 cm)
Memoria8GB Internal (Up to 704 hours recording capacity)
Capacidad de la batería360mAh (Up to 15 hours recording on a single charge)
Formato de grabaciónWAV / MP3
Velocidad de bits1536 KBPS
MicrófonosPowerful Three-Microphone System
Interfaz de hardwareMicroSD (Note: Primary storage is 8GB internal.)
